  • Earlier this month, Ardent Health announced a leadership transition, appointing former Chief Operating Officer Dave Caspers as Chief Executive Officer and President, and adding him to the board following the departure of Marty Bonick.
  • The move brings in a leader with deep experience in retail healthcare and large-scale health system operations, including Walmart Health and Banner Health, who has already been central to Ardent’s IMPACT program focused on margin improvement and care transformation.

Ardent Health Investment Narrative Recap

To own Ardent Health, you need to believe its hospital and outpatient network can steadily improve efficiency and margins while managing reimbursement and regulatory pressures. The CEO transition to Dave Caspers looks incrementally supportive of the short term margin improvement catalyst, with limited immediate impact on the biggest risk, which still centers on reimbursement pressure from payers and potential Medicaid funding changes.

The most relevant recent announcement here is Caspers’ promotion to CEO and President, given his role leading the IMPACT program aimed at margin improvement and care transformation. For investors focused on catalysts such as operational efficiency, outpatient expansion, and technology deployment, his appointment reinforces continuity in Ardent’s cost discipline and care model, even as the company prepares to present at the Goldman Sachs Global Healthcare Conference.

Ardent Health’s narrative projects $7.2 billion revenue and $206.4 million earnings by 2029. This requires 4.0% yearly revenue growth and a roughly $72 million earnings increase from $134.3 million today.
